人工智能开发中的图像分割与实例分割技术

文旅笔记家 2020-09-06 ⋅ 17 阅读

人工智能的快速发展为图像处理和计算机视觉领域带来了革命性的变化。在图像处理中,图像分割是指根据图像中各个像素之间的相似性将图像划分成若干个不同的区域。而实例分割是在图像分割的基础上,将每个区域内的对象或实体进行识别和标记。图像分割和实例分割技术在各种领域中有着广泛的应用,如医学图像分析、无人驾驶、智能视频监控等。

什么是图像分割与实例分割技术

图像分割是计算机视觉领域中的一项重要任务,旨在将图像中的像素划分成多个具有相似特征的区域。它是图像理解、对象识别和场景分析等更高级别视觉任务的基础。而实例分割则是在图像分割的基础上,进一步标记和识别每个区域内的不同对象或实体。实例分割不仅需要识别每个对象的所在区域,还需要将不同对象之间进行区分和分割。

图像分割算法

在人工智能的发展过程中,图像分割算法也得到了不断的改进和完善。以下是几种常见的图像分割算法:

基于阈值分割

基于阈值分割是一种简单但常用的图像分割方法。它将图像中的像素灰度值与设定的阈值进行比较,将大于或小于阈值的像素分为不同的区域。这种方法适用于图像中背景和目标物体的灰度值差别较大的情况。

基于边缘分割

基于边缘分割通过检测图像中的边缘来进行分割。它利用图像中的梯度信息来识别物体边界。边缘分割可以通过求导、滤波、边缘检测等方法实现。然后,通过连接边缘上的像素来生成分割区域。

基于区域生长

基于区域生长的图像分割方法从一个或多个种子像素开始,通过不断添加与种子像素相邻的像素来扩展区域。区域生长方法通常基于像素之间的相似性度量,如灰度、纹理或颜色。这种方法适用于图像中目标物体形状较为均匀的情况。

基于聚类分割

基于聚类分割将图像中的像素划分成若干个不同的簇。它通过将像素聚类成具有相似特征的组来生成分割结果。聚类方法通常基于像素之间的特征相似性度量,如颜色、纹理、位置等。

深度学习方法

近年来,深度学习方法在图像分割中取得了巨大的进展。卷积神经网络(Convolutional Neural Networks,CNN)是深度学习方法中应用最广泛的一种。通过训练大量的图像数据和标签,CNN可以学习到图像中的特征和语义信息,从而实现更精确的图像分割效果。常用的深度学习图像分割模型有 U-Net、Mask R-CNN 等。

实例分割算法

实例分割算法是在图像分割的基础上进行对象或实体的标记和识别。以下是几种常见的实例分割算法:

基于传统方法

基于传统方法的实例分割通常结合图像分割算法和对象识别算法,如利用颜色、纹理等特征进行对象区域的划分,然后通过对象识别算法通过学习目标物体的模板或特征来进行对象的标记和识别。

基于深度学习方法

基于深度学习方法的实例分割在图像分割的基础上,进一步实现对象的识别和标记。深度学习方法通过卷积神经网络学习目标物体的特征和语义信息,并利用目标检测算法来进行对象的定位和分割。常用的深度学习实例分割模型有 Mask R-CNN、YOLACT 等。

图像分割与实例分割的应用

图像分割和实例分割技术在许多领域中都有广泛的应用,包括但不限于以下几个方面:

医学图像分析

图像分割在医学图像分析中具有重要的应用价值。通过对医学图像的分割,可以实现对不同组织结构和病变区域的定位和分析。例如,在肿瘤检测中,通过对肿瘤区域的分割可以实现对肿瘤的定位和测量。

无人驾驶

在无人驾驶领域,图像分割和实例分割技术可以实现道路、交通信号灯、车辆等的识别和分割。这对于车辆的自动驾驶和智能驾驶决策具有重要的意义。

智能视频监控

图像分割和实例分割技术在智能视频监控中也有重要的应用。通过对监控视频中的物体进行分割和识别,可以实现对异常事件和目标物体的自动识别和跟踪。

虚拟现实和增强现实

图像分割和实例分割技术在虚拟现实和增强现实中也发挥着重要的作用。通过对真实世界的图像进行分割和识别,可以实现对虚拟和现实场景的融合,从而提供更丰富和逼真的交互体验。

结论

图像分割和实例分割技术在人工智能开发中扮演着重要的角色。随着深度学习方法和计算能力的不断进步,图像分割和实例分割算法也在不断发展和完善。这些技术的应用将为各个领域带来巨大的改变和创新。我们期待未来图像分割和实例分割技术的进一步发展和应用。


全部评论: 0

    我有话说: